- 1For the law having a shadow of good things to come, and not the very image of the things, can never with those sacrifices which they offered year by year continually make the comers thereunto perfect.Σκιὰν γὰρ ἔχων ὁ νόμος τῶν μελλόντων ἀγαθῶν οὐκ αὐτὴν τὴν εἰκόνα τῶν πραγμάτων κατ’ ἐνιαυτὸν ταῖς αὐταῖς θυσίαις ἃς προσφέρουσιν εἰς τὸ διηνεκὲς οὐδέποτε ⸀δύναται τοὺς προσερχομένους τελειῶσαι
- 2For then would they not have ceased to be offered? because that the worshippers once purged should have had no more conscience of sins.ἐπεὶ οὐκ ἂν ἐπαύσαντο προσφερόμεναι διὰ τὸ μηδεμίαν ἔχειν ἔτι συνείδησιν ἁμαρτιῶν τοὺς λατρεύοντας ἅπαξ ⸀κεκαθαρισμένους
- 3But in those sacrifices there is a remembrance again made of sins every year.ἀλλ’ ἐν αὐταῖς ἀνάμνησις ἁμαρτιῶν κατ’ ἐνιαυτόν
- 4For it is not possible that the blood of bulls and of goats should take away sins.ἀδύνατον γὰρ αἷμα ταύρων καὶ τράγων ἀφαιρεῖν ἁμαρτίας
- 5Wherefore when he cometh into the world, he saith, Sacrifice and offering thou wouldest not, but a body hast thou prepared me:διὸ εἰσερχόμενος εἰς τὸν κόσμον λέγει Θυσίαν καὶ προσφορὰν οὐκ ἠθέλησας σῶμα δὲ κατηρτίσω μοι
- 6In burnt offerings and sacrifices for sin thou hast had no pleasure.ὁλοκαυτώματα καὶ περὶ ἁμαρτίας οὐκ εὐδόκησας
- 7Then said I, Lo, I come (in the volume of the book it is written of me,) to do thy will, O God.τότε εἶπον Ἰδοὺ ἥκω ἐν κεφαλίδι βιβλίου γέγραπται περὶ ἐμοῦ τοῦ ποιῆσαι ὁ θεός τὸ θέλημά σου
- 8Above when he said, Sacrifice and offering and burnt offerings and offering for sin thou wouldest not, neither hadst pleasure therein; which are offered by the law;ἀνώτερον λέγων ὅτι ⸂Θυσίας καὶ προσφορὰς⸃ καὶ ὁλοκαυτώματα καὶ περὶ ἁμαρτίας οὐκ ἠθέλησας οὐδὲ εὐδόκησας αἵτινες κατὰ ⸀νόμον προσφέρονται
- 9Then said he, Lo, I come to do thy will, O God. He taketh away the first, that he may establish the second.τότε εἴρηκεν Ἰδοὺ ἥκω τοῦ ⸀ποιῆσαι τὸ θέλημά σου ἀναιρεῖ τὸ πρῶτον ἵνα τὸ δεύτερον στήσῃ
- 10By the which will we are sanctified through the offering of the body of Jesus Christ once for all.ἐν ᾧ θελήματι ἡγιασμένοι ⸀ἐσμὲν διὰ τῆς προσφορᾶς τοῦ σώματος Ἰησοῦ Χριστοῦ ἐφάπαξ
- 11And every priest standeth daily ministering and offering oftentimes the same sacrifices, which can never take away sins:Καὶ πᾶς μὲν ἱερεὺς ἕστηκεν καθ’ ἡμέραν λειτουργῶν καὶ τὰς αὐτὰς πολλάκις προσφέρων θυσίας αἵτινες οὐδέποτε δύνανται περιελεῖν ἁμαρτίας
- 12But this man, after he had offered one sacrifice for sins for ever, sat down on the right hand of God;⸀οὗτος δὲ μίαν ὑπὲρ ἁμαρτιῶν προσενέγκας θυσίαν εἰς τὸ διηνεκὲς ἐκάθισεν ἐν δεξιᾷ τοῦ θεοῦ
- 13From henceforth expecting till his enemies be made his footstool.τὸ ἐκδεχόμενος ἕως τεθῶσιν οἱ ἐχθροὶ αὐτοῦ ὑποπόδιον τῶν ποδῶν αὐτοῦ
- 14For by one offering he hath perfected for ever them that are sanctified.μιᾷ γὰρ προσφορᾷ τετελείωκεν εἰς τὸ διηνεκὲς τοὺς ἁγιαζομένους
- 15Whereof the Holy Ghost also is a witness to us: for after that he had said before,μαρτυρεῖ δὲ ἡμῖν καὶ τὸ πνεῦμα τὸ ἅγιον μετὰ γὰρ τὸ ⸀εἰρηκέναι
- 16This is the covenant that I will make with them after those days, saith the Lord, I will put my laws into their hearts, and in their minds will I write them;Αὕτη ἡ διαθήκη ἣν διαθήσομαι πρὸς αὐτοὺς μετὰ τὰς ἡμέρας ἐκείνας λέγει κύριος διδοὺς νόμους μου ἐπὶ καρδίας αὐτῶν καὶ ἐπὶ ⸂τὴν διάνοιαν⸃ αὐτῶν ἐπιγράψω αὐτούς
- 17And their sins and iniquities will I remember no more.⸀καὶ τῶν ἁμαρτιῶν αὐτῶν καὶ τῶν ἀνομιῶν αὐτῶν οὐ μὴ ἔτι
- 18Now where remission of these is, there is no more offering for sin.ὅπου δὲ ἄφεσις τούτων οὐκέτι προσφορὰ περὶ ἁμαρτίας
- 19Having therefore, brethren, boldness to enter into the holiest by the blood of Jesus,Ἔχοντες οὖν ἀδελφοί εἰς τὴν εἴσοδον τῶν ἁγίων ἐν τῷ αἵματι Ἰησοῦ
- 20By a new and living way, which he hath consecrated for us, through the veil, that is to say, his flesh;ἣν ἐνεκαίνισεν ἡμῖν ὁδὸν πρόσφατον καὶ ζῶσαν διὰ τοῦ καταπετάσματος τοῦτ’ ἔστιν τῆς σαρκὸς αὐτοῦ
- 21And having an high priest over the house of God;καὶ ἱερέα μέγαν ἐπὶ τὸν οἶκον τοῦ θεοῦ
- 22Let us draw near with a true heart in full assurance of faith, having our hearts sprinkled from an evil conscience, and our bodies washed with pure water.προσερχώμεθα μετὰ ἀληθινῆς καρδίας ἐν πληροφορίᾳ πίστεως ῥεραντισμένοι τὰς καρδίας ἀπὸ συνειδήσεως πονηρᾶς καὶ λελουσμένοι τὸ σῶμα ὕδατι καθαρῷ
- 23Let us hold fast the profession of our faith without wavering; (for he is faithful that promised;)κατέχωμεν τὴν ὁμολογίαν τῆς ἐλπίδος ἀκλινῆ πιστὸς γὰρ ὁ
- 24And let us consider one another to provoke unto love and to good works:καὶ κατανοῶμεν ἀλλήλους εἰς παροξυσμὸν ἀγάπης καὶ καλῶν ἔργων
- 25Not forsaking the assembling of ourselves together, as the manner of some is; but exhorting one another: and so much the more, as ye see the day approaching.μὴ ἐγκαταλείποντες τὴν ἐπισυναγωγὴν ἑαυτῶν καθὼς ἔθος ἀλλὰ παρακαλοῦντες καὶ τοσούτῳ μᾶλλον ὅσῳ βλέπετε ἐγγίζουσαν τὴν ἡμέραν
- 26For if we sin wilfully after that we have received the knowledge of the truth, there remaineth no more sacrifice for sins,Ἑκουσίως γὰρ ἁμαρτανόντων ἡμῶν μετὰ τὸ λαβεῖν τὴν ἐπίγνωσιν τῆς ἀληθείας οὐκέτι περὶ ἁμαρτιῶν ἀπολείπεται θυσία
- 27But a certain fearful looking for of judgment and fiery indignation, which shall devour the adversaries.φοβερὰ δέ ἐκδοχὴ κρίσεως καὶ πυρὸς ζῆλος ἐσθίειν μέλλοντος τοὺς ὑπεναντίους
- 28He that despised Moses' law died without mercy under two or three witnesses:ἀθετήσας νόμον χωρὶς οἰκτιρμῶν ἐπὶ δυσὶν ἢ τρισὶν μάρτυσιν
- 29Of how much sorer punishment, suppose ye, shall he be thought worthy, who hath trodden under foot the Son of God, and hath counted the blood of the covenant, wherewith he was sanctified, an unholy thing, and hath done despite unto the Spirit of grace?πόσῳ δοκεῖτε χείρονος ἀξιωθήσεται τιμωρίας ὁ τὸν υἱὸν τοῦ θεοῦ καταπατήσας καὶ τὸ αἷμα τῆς διαθήκης κοινὸν ἡγησάμενος ἐν ᾧ ἡγιάσθη καὶ τὸ πνεῦμα τῆς χάριτος ἐνυβρίσας
- 30For we know him that hath said, Vengeance belongeth unto me, I will recompense, saith the Lord. And again, The Lord shall judge his people.γὰρ τὸν εἰπόντα Ἐμοὶ ἐκδίκησις ἐγὼ ⸀ἀνταποδώσω καὶ πάλιν ⸂Κρινεῖ κύριος⸃ τὸν λαὸν αὐτοῦ
- 31It is a fearful thing to fall into the hands of the living God.φοβερὸν τὸ ἐμπεσεῖν εἰς χεῖρας θεοῦ ζῶντος
- 32But call to remembrance the former days, in which, after ye were illuminated, ye endured a great fight of afflictions;δὲ τὰς πρότερον ἡμέρας ἐν αἷς φωτισθέντες πολλὴν ἄθλησιν ὑπεμείνατε παθημάτων
- 33Partly, whilst ye were made a gazingstock both by reproaches and afflictions; and partly, whilst ye became companions of them that were so used.τοῦτο μὲν ὀνειδισμοῖς τε καὶ θλίψεσιν θεατριζόμενοι τοῦτο δὲ κοινωνοὶ τῶν ἀναστρεφομένων γενηθέντες
- 34For ye had compassion of me in my bonds, and took joyfully the spoiling of your goods, knowing in yourselves that ye have in heaven a better and an enduring substance. yourselves}καὶ γὰρ τοῖς ⸀δεσμίοις συνεπαθήσατε καὶ τὴν ἁρπαγὴν τῶν ὑπαρχόντων ὑμῶν μετὰ χαρᾶς προσεδέξασθε γινώσκοντες ἔχειν ⸀ἑαυτοὺς κρείττονα ⸀ὕπαρξιν καὶ μένουσαν
- 35Cast not away therefore your confidence, which hath great recompence of reward.μὴ ἀποβάλητε οὖν τὴν ὑμῶν ἥτις ἔχει ⸂μεγάλην μισθαποδοσίαν⸃
- 36For ye have need of patience, that, after ye have done the will of God, ye might receive the promise.ὑπομονῆς γὰρ ἔχετε χρείαν ἵνα τὸ θέλημα τοῦ θεοῦ ποιήσαντες κομίσησθε τὴν ἐπαγγελίαν
- 37For yet a little while, and he that shall come will come, and will not tarry.ἔτι γὰρ μικρὸν ὅσον ὅσον ὁ ἐρχόμενος ἥξει καὶ οὐ χρονίσει
- 38Now the just shall live by faith: but if any man draw back, my soul shall have no pleasure in him.ὁ δὲ δίκαιός ⸀μου ἐκ πίστεως ζήσεται καὶ ἐὰν ὑποστείληται οὐκ εὐδοκεῖ ἡ ψυχή μου ἐν αὐτῷ
- 39But we are not of them who draw back unto perdition; but of them that believe to the saving of the soul.ἡμεῖς δὲ οὐκ ἐσμὲν ὑποστολῆς εἰς ἀπώλειαν ἀλλὰ πίστεως εἰς περιποίησιν ψυχῆς
